大数据技术是对大量数据进行挖掘、分析和处理的技术 。学习大数据技术就是学习如何挖掘、分析和处理大数据 。
如果你没有任何IT经验 , 想学习大数据,也不用担心 。今天给大家带来一篇没有任何IT经验如何学习大数据的文章 。
首先 , 学习计算机的基本知识
计算机基础知识是计算机小白需要学习的内容;当然,如果你对计算机有一定程度的了解,也可以通过学习计算机基础知识来加深对计算机系统的了解 。
基本的计算机知识包括:
①计算机组成原理
②计算机操作系统
③数据结构
④计算机网络基础
通过学习计算机基础知识,可以提高我们学习计算机应用的能力,在以后的学习中可以有一个更好的开始 。
二、学习Java
1.Java是一种面向对象的编程语言,它既吸收了C语言的优点 , 又摒弃了C语言中难以理解的多重继承和指针等概念,所以Java语言有两个特点:功能强大和易于使用 。Java作为静态面向对象编程语言的代表,很好地实现了面向对象理论 , 使程序员能够用优雅的思维进行复杂的编程 。
2.目前主流的大数据技术框架都是由Java完成的 。
3.Java学习内容包括:
① Java开发环境配置
Java的基础知识
③ Java面向对象
④ java接口编程
⑤ Java API
⑥数据库SQL基础
⑦ JDBC编程
⑧ HTML语言学习
JavaScript脚本语言
参加DOM编程
Servlet开发
【大数据专业用什么电脑比较好 如何自学大数据】Jsp开发
Ajax开发
企业框架:Spring,Spring mvc,SpringBoot,MyBatis
第三,学习Linux
在学习大数据技术之前,需要先学习Linux系统、CentOS和Maven , 这样更容易学习后面要学习的大数据技术框架 。
1.大部分大数据技术处理平台都是基于Linux系统开发和使用的 。
2.目前互联网企业的linux服务器大量选择CentOS操作系统 。
3.Maven是一个自动化构建工具 , 专注于Java平台的项目构建和依赖管理 。
4.学习内容包括:
Linux系统的基础知识和操作
CentOS、常用管理命令和常用Shell编程的介绍和安装
③ Maven安装部署基本概念,依赖聚合与继承,构建管理与应用 。
第四,学习大数据技术
这部分主要研究大数据技术生态 , 可以用来挖掘、分析、处理大数据 。
大数据技术生态学主要学习Hadoop、Spark和Flink,学习内容包括:
① Hdfs
② MapReduce
③纱线
④ HBase
⑤ MongoDB
⑥ Redis
⑦水槽
⑧斯卡拉
⑨卡夫卡
⑩火花
? SparkSQL
?火花放电
?蜂巢
?·弗林克
? ES(弹性研究)
?·欧兹
动词 (verb的缩写)项目实战
找包含基础知识第二到第四部分的项目去实践,学习如何利用这些知识去挖掘、分析、处理大数据,让你对大数据技术更加熟练 。
大数据涉及的知识非常广泛 。即使是没有IT经验的小白,如果能够制定合理的学习计划 , 循序渐进地学习,也是可以学习大数据的 。
推荐阅读
- 两种游戏优劣势对比分析 拳皇97跟拳皇游戏区别
- 开对什么
- 怎么自制表情包配字 如何自己制作表情包
- 关于CAD批量打印
- 粮食结露的预防有哪些
- 新手学计算机编程入门 如何自学计算机编程
- 油烟机要定期清洗 油烟机需要定期清洗
- 苹果12上市时间及报价 苹果12什么时候上市图片及价格
- 雏菊怎么养护 盆栽雏菊怎么养护